Pork, fresh, variety meats and by-products, lungs, raw

As a recognized meat, Pork, fresh, variety meats and by-products, lungs, raw delivers 85 calories per 100g, with energy primarily anchored by protein (14.1g) to support daily activity. Standing out in micronutrient concentration, it provides 115% of your daily value for Vitamin B12 (2.75 µg) in a standard 100g portion. Its light energy profile (0.9 kcal/g) makes it an efficient nutritional asset, maximizing vitamin and mineral return on caloric intake.

Nutritional Highlights & Outliers

High Vitamin B12

Delivers 2.8 µg of Vitamin B12 (115% DV), essential for neurological function, DNA synthesis, and red blood cell formation.

Iron Rich

Provides 18.9 mg of dietary iron (105% DV), contributing directly to systemic oxygen transport and hemoglobin maintenance.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many calories are in Pork, fresh, variety meats and by-products, lungs, raw?

A standard 100-gram serving of Pork, fresh, variety meats and by-products, lungs, raw contains 85 calories (356 kJ), alongside 14.1g of protein, 0g of carbohydrates, and 2.7g of fat.

In common serving sizes:
  • 28g (oz): ~24 kcal
  • 454g (lb): ~386 kcal

Is Pork, fresh, variety meats and by-products, lungs, raw suitable for a keto or low-carb diet?

Yes. With only 0g of net carbs per 100g (0g total carbohydrates minus 0g dietary fiber), Pork, fresh, variety meats and by-products, lungs, raw is exceptionally keto-friendly and fits easily within strict daily carbohydrate limits.

What are the main vitamins and minerals found in Pork, fresh, variety meats and by-products, lungs, raw?

According to MicroNutritious deep analytics of USDA laboratory data, the most significant micronutrients in a 100g serving of Pork, fresh, variety meats and by-products, lungs, raw are:

  • Vitamin B12: 2.75 µg (115% of your daily value)
  • Iron: 18.9 mg (105% of your daily value)
  • Selenium: 17.8 µg (32% of your daily value)

Values are standardized against FDA Daily Values for a 2,000 calorie diet.

Data source: USDA FoodData Central, SR Legacy (FDC ID 167864).
